The Indirect Material Procurement Category Lead is responsible for supporting the Global Machine Clothing Supply Chain Management with data gathering and analysis, supplier interaction via commodity responsibility, procurement support for different sites, and the direct support of management. Local site procurement support will include contract negotiation and sourcing of indirect materials including parts for Maintenance, Repair, and Operations (MRO), capital equipment, and services.
Sources and issues subcontract for machinery, equipment, tools, packaging materials, parts, services and/or supplies necessary for operation of an organization. Manages material aspects for assigned commodity groups. Prepares, issues, and reviews proposals, negotiates prices, selects or recommends suppliers, analyzes trends, approves payment and maintains necessary records. Compiles and analyzes statistical data to determine feasibility of buying products and to establish price objectives.
Compiles information to keep informed on price trends and manufacturing processes. Confers with suppliers and analyzes suppliers' operations to determine factors that affect prices and determines lowest cost consistent with quality, reliability and ability to meet required schedules. Tracks and manages supplier performance and is the key relationship manager for assigned suppliers. Responsible for compliance to Company policies and procedures.
